Formulas Required

  • Reorder Status: =IF(B8 >= D8, "In Stock", IF(B8 <= 0, "Out of Stock", "Low Stock"))
  • Total Inventory Value: =C8 * F8
  • Auto Product ID: Use a simple formula in the first row: =TEXT(ROW()-2,"P000"), then copy down.
  • Aging Tracking: Add a column for "Days Since Last Update" using: =TODAY()-H8

Conditional Formatting Rules

  • Low Stock: Highlight cells in "Reorder Status" with red background if value is “Low Stock”.
  • Out of Stock: Apply bold red text and dark red fill for any product where Current Stock Level is 0.
  • High Inventory Value: Color-code products exceeding $5,000 in Total Inventory Value using a gradient scale (dark blue to light blue).
  • Aging Alerts: Flag entries older than 30 days in "Last Updated Date" with yellow highlight.

Sheet 2: Forecast & Reorder Planning

This sheet supports strategic startup planning by forecasting demand and generating recommended reorder quantities based on historical sales and lead times. It uses data from the main tracker and enables scenario analysis (e.g., high growth vs. seasonal dips).

  • Input fields for average monthly sales, lead time (days), safety stock percentage.
  • Automatically calculates: Reorder Point = (Avg Monthly Sales × Lead Time / 30) + Safety Stock
  • Generates a reorder recommendation table linked to the main tracker.

Instructions for the User

  1. Download and open the template in Microsoft Excel (version 2016 or later recommended).
  2. Begin by entering product details on the "Product Inventory Tracker" sheet.
  3. Update stock levels after every purchase, sale, or audit. Use "Last Updated Date" to track accuracy.
  4. Review the "Forecast & Reorder Planning" sheet monthly and adjust forecasts based on sales trends.
  5. Use conditional formatting as a visual alert system for low-stock items.
  6. Regularly update supplier information in Sheet 3 to ensure accurate lead time data.
  7. Monitor the Dashboard (Sheet 4) weekly for high-level insights and decision-making support.
